> > > > 
> > > > May be we should
> > > >  1. make DeviceState:hotpluggable property write-able again
> > > >  2. transmit DeviceState:hotpluggable as part of migration stream
> > > >  3. add generic migration hook which will check if target and
> > > >     source value match, if value differs => fail/abort migration.
> > > >  4. in case values mismatch mgmt will be forced to explicitly
> > > >     provide hotplugged property value on -device/device_add
> > > > That would enforce consistent DeviceState:hotpluggable value
> > > > on target and source.
> > > > We can enforce it only for new machine types so it won't break
> > > > old mgmt tools with old machine types but would force mgmt
> > > > for new machines to use hotplugged property on target
> > > > so QEMU could rely on its value for migration purposes.
> > > >     
> > > 
> > > That would work, and generalizing this beyond spapr seems
> > > appropriate.
> > > 
> > > It also has reasonable semantics, and it would work for us
> > > *provided that* we always send DRC state for hotplugged devices
> > > and not just DRCs in a transitional state:
> > > 
> > > SRC1: device_add $cpu  
> > >  -> dev->hotplugged == true
> > >  -> device starts in pre-hotplug, ends up in post-hotplug state    
> > >     after guest onlines it
> > > <migrate>
> > > DST1: device_add $cpu,hotplugged=true  
> > >  -> dev->hotplugged == true
> > >  -> device starts in pre-hotplug state. guest sends updated state    
> > >     to transition DRC to post-hotplug
> > > 
> > > But what about stuff like mem/pci? Currently, migration works for
> > > cases like:
> > > 
> > > SRC1: device_add virtio-net-pci
> > > DST1: qemu -device virtio-net-pci
> > > 
> > > Even though DST1 has dev->hotplugged == false, and SRC1 has the
> > > opposite. So for new machines, checking SRC1:dev->hotplugged ==
> > > DST1:dev->hotplugged would fail, even though the migration
> > > scenario is unchanged from before.
> > > 
> > > So management would now have to do:
> > > 
> > > SRC1: device_add virtio-net-pci
> > > DST1: qemu -device virtio-net-pci,hotplugged=true
> > > 
> > > But the code behavior is a bit different then, since we now get
> > > an ACPI hotplug event via the hotplug handler. Maybe the
> > > migration stream fixes that up for us, but I think we would need
> > > to audit this and similar cases to be sure.
> > > 
> > > That's all fine if it's necessary, but I feel like this is
> > > the hard way to address what's actually a much more specific
> > > issue: that device_add before machine-start doesn't currently
> > > match the behavior for a device started via cmdline. i.e.
> > > dev->hotplugged in the former vs. !dev->hotplugged in the
> > > latter. I don't really see a good reason these 2 cases should
> > > be different, and we can bring them to parity by doing
> > > something like:
> > > 
> > > 1. For device_adds after qdev_machine_creation_done(), but
> > >    before machine start, set a flag: reset_before_start.
> > > 2. At the start of processing migration stream, or unpausing
> > >    a -S guest (in the non-migration case), issue a system-wide
> > >    reset if reset_before_start is set.
> > > 3. reset handlers will already unset dev->hotplugged at that
> > >    point and re-execute all the hotplug hooks with
> > >    dev->hotplugged == false. This should put everything in
> > >    a state that's identical to cmdline-created devices.

> Hrm, does the general reset call happen now before or after this
> transition?  Resetting DRCs at CAS time should accomplish the same thing.
currently it's before, see vl.c

    qdev_machine_creation_done();                                               
 
                                                                                
                                         
    qemu_register_reset(qbus_reset_all_fn, sysbus_get_default());               
 
    qemu_run_machine_init_done_notifiers();
...                                        
    qemu_system_reset(SHUTDOWN_CAUSE_NONE);                                     
 
    register_global_state();                                                    
 
    if (replay_mode != REPLAY_MODE_NONE) {                                      
 
        replay_vmstate_init();                                                  
 
    } else if (loadvm) {                                                        
 
        Error *local_err = NULL;                                                
 
        if (load_snapshot(loadvm, &local_err) < 0) {                            
 
            error_report_err(local_err);                                        
 
            autostart = 0;                                                      
 
        }                                                                       
 
    }                                                                           
 
...                                                                   
    } else if (autostart) {                                                     
 
        vm_start();                                                           
    }         
...
main_loop(); <-- currently device_add works here


simplified version:
without migration and with -S option 'autostart = 0'
so we get monitor/qmp prompt with RUN_STATE_PRELAUNCH

and when command 'cont' is issued,
  RUN_STATE_PRELAUNCH -> RUN_STATE_RUNNING
